HANOI, Oct 16 (Reuters) - The Vietnamese government has asked its central bank to continue buying more foreign currencies to raise national foreign exchange reserves, a government directive said.

"The State Bank is to focus on continuing purchases of foreign currencies to add to the national foreign exchange reserves," Deputy Prime Minister Nguyen Sinh Hung said in a directive on Tuesday.
